Abstract
Pulsed light offers rapid inactivation of a wide range of microorganisms in foods. This technology involves short pulses of high-energy electromagnetic radiation in the spectral range from UV to infrared delivered by inert-gas lamps. This chapter focuses on the application of pulsed light in various liquid foods. After a brief overview of pulsed light technology, the equipment specifically designed for the treatment of liquid foods and critical processing parameters are discussed. Then, research conducted on the effects of pulsed light on the microbial loads and quality parameters of liquid foods is summarized. Finally, remarks on the potential commercial application of pulsed light in liquid foods are made.
